The Influence of Regulations on Betting Behavior

Regulations in the realm of sports betting hold a significant impact on the behavior of individuals engaging in such activities. These regulations serve as a framework that deter unlawful betting practices and aim to promote transparency and fairness within the industry. By establishing guidelines and boundaries, regulations help in maintaining the integrity of sports betting and protect the interests of both the bettors and the stakeholders involved.

Moreover, regulations play a vital role in shaping the betting behavior of individuals by setting clear standards for responsible gambling. By enforcing rules related to age restrictions, betting limits, and the prohibition of insider trading, regulations aim to reduce the risks associated with excessive gambling and ensure a safe and controlled environment for betting enthusiasts. Through promoting ethical practices and accountability, regulations act as a safeguard against potential exploitation and uphold the trust and credibility of the betting industry.

Challenges Faced by Bookmakers Due to Regulations

Bookmakers in the world of sports betting face a myriad of challenges due to stringent regulations imposed by governing bodies. These regulations often limit their ability to operate freely and affect their profit margins significantly. The need to comply with a variety of rules and regulations can result in increased operational costs for bookmakers, making it harder for them to stay competitive in the market.

Moreover, the constant changes and updates in betting regulations can create confusion and uncertainty for bookmakers, forcing them to constantly adapt their strategies and processes. Ensuring compliance with these regulations requires significant time and resources from bookmakers, diverting their focus from improving their services or offering competitive odds to their customers. Bookmakers must navigate a complex landscape of regulations to ensure they remain in compliance while also staying profitable in the highly competitive betting industry.
